* **Eksperimen Ilmiah:** Salah satu fokus utama adalah melakukan penelitian di lingkungan luar angkasa yang unik. Para astronot melakukan eksperimen di berbagai bidang, termasuk biologi, fisika, kimia, dan ilmu material. Contohnya, mereka meneliti bagaimana tanaman tumbuh di luar angkasa untuk mencari cara menghasilkan makanan di perjalanan luar angkasa jangka panjang. Mereka juga mempelajari efek gravitasi mikro pada tubuh manusia, yang bisa membantu kita memahami bagaimana perjalanan luar angkasa mempengaruhi kesehatan manusia.
